Asian American students confront stereotypes

Posted in Racism at 9:57 am by william_lee_intern

Lisa Chan and other members of the Asian American Student Association set up a display in the Union Food Court on March 25 (Tuesday) to raise awareness about historical and contemporary examples of racism and stereotypes used against Asian Americans. The presentation is part of this year’s Asian American Awareness week. According to Chan, the display is not only about political correctness, but also to help students understand why stereotypes and racism have existed and how education can help overcome them.
